Un coq et une poule dans un paysage : eine bucolische Szene voller Leben Das Gemälde Un coq et une poule dans un paysage, signiert von Roelant Savery, zeigt eine lebendige und farbenfrohe Szene, in der die Natur erblüht. Die leuchtenden Federn der Vögel stehen im Kontrast zu den üppigen Grüntönen der Landschaft und schaffen eine fesselnde visuelle Harmonie. Die Ölmaltechnik, die Savery meisterhaft beherrscht, ermöglicht es, Texturen und Details mit bemerkenswerter Präzision wiederzugeben. Dieses Werk vermittelt eine ruhige und fröhliche Atmosphäre und lädt den Betrachter ein, die schlichte Schönheit des Landlebens zu schätzen. Roelant Savery : ein Pionier der Tierlandschaft Roelant Savery, niederländischer Maler des 17. Jahrhunderts, ist bekannt für seine Beiträge zum Genre der Tierlandschaft. In den künstlerischen Kontext des niederländischen Goldenen Zeitalters ausgebildet, wurde er von Meistern wie Pieter Claesz und Jan Brueghel dem Älteren beeinflusst. Savery verstand es, die Schönheit von Fauna und Flora einzufangen und symbolische Elemente in seine Werke zu integrieren. Ein coq et une poule dans un paysage zeigt sein Talent, das Tierleben in natürlichen Umgebungen darzustellen, und unterstreicht die Bedeutung der Natur in der Kunst seiner Zeit.
